Using Search Engines to Find Groups

As mentioned earlier, search engines can be your best friend when it comes to finding WhatsApp groups. A simple Google search can often lead you to a treasure trove of public groups and invite links. The key is to use the right keywords and search operators to narrow down your results.

Start by using broad keywords like "WhatsApp group [your interest]" or "join WhatsApp group [your interest]." For example, if you're interested in cooking, search for "WhatsApp group cooking" or "join WhatsApp group cooking." This will give you a wide range of results, including websites, forums, and social media posts that mention WhatsApp groups related to cooking.

To narrow down your results, you can use more specific keywords and search operators. For example, you could try searching for "WhatsApp group recipes" or "WhatsApp group vegetarian cooking." You can also use the "site:" operator to search for WhatsApp groups on specific websites or forums. For example, "site:reddit.com WhatsApp group cooking" will search for WhatsApp groups related to cooking on the Reddit website.

When reviewing the search results, pay attention to the descriptions and titles of the websites and posts. Look for phrases like "public WhatsApp group," "invite link," or "join now." Be cautious when clicking on links from unknown sources, as they could potentially lead to malicious websites or scams. Always prioritize your safety and privacy when exploring online communities.

Optimizing Your Search Queries

To really master the art of finding WhatsApp groups through search engines, you need to become a pro at optimizing your search queries. This involves using the right keywords, search operators, and filters to get the most relevant results. Here are a few tips to help you up your search game:

  • Use specific keywords: Instead of using broad terms like "WhatsApp group," try using more specific keywords that describe your interests. For example, instead of searching for "WhatsApp group music," try searching for "WhatsApp group indie rock" or "WhatsApp group classical music."
  • Use long-tail keywords: Long-tail keywords are longer, more specific phrases that can help you narrow down your search results. For example, instead of searching for "WhatsApp group travel," try searching for "WhatsApp group budget travel Europe" or "WhatsApp group backpacking Southeast Asia."
  • Use search operators: Search operators are special characters or commands that you can use to refine your search queries. For example, the "site:" operator allows you to search for results from a specific website, while the "-" operator allows you to exclude certain terms from your search.
  • Use filters: Most search engines offer filters that allow you to narrow down your results based on criteria like date, location, and file type. Use these filters to find the most relevant and up-to-date information.

By mastering these search optimization techniques, you'll be able to find the perfect WhatsApp groups for your interests in no time.

Protecting Your Privacy

Protecting your privacy in WhatsApp groups is crucial for maintaining your online safety and security. Here are some key steps you can take to safeguard your personal information:

  • Control your profile visibility: Adjust your privacy settings to limit who can see your profile picture, status, and last seen time. Set these options to "My Contacts" or "Nobody" to prevent strangers from accessing your personal information.
  • Be cautious about sharing personal information: Avoid sharing sensitive details like your address, phone number, or financial information in group chats. Remember, anything you share in a group can be seen by all members, so think twice before posting.
  • Report suspicious activity: If you encounter any suspicious or inappropriate behavior in a group, report it to the group admin or to WhatsApp directly. This helps keep the community safe and prevents scammers from taking advantage of others.
  • Use two-factor authentication: Enable two-factor authentication on your WhatsApp account to add an extra layer of security. This requires you to enter a unique code each time you log in from a new device, making it harder for hackers to access your account.

By following these privacy tips, you can enjoy using WhatsApp groups without compromising your personal information or putting yourself at risk.
